C++ will replace Uscript, this is new. Instead of using Uscript as language you use C++. The C++ API is for integrating the Unreal engine with the rest of your game. This API has been there all the time and it's not a new feature. But it is not for scripting. It is mainly for integration. Unless you're a coder with the…

I think you got it all mixed up a little... ;) Mirai, Nendo and Max 4 all came out around the same time - 1999-2000. Nichimen's Mirai was the 'next-gen' version of N-World, a 3D package associated with 90's console development - especially Nintendo - which itself originated from an early 3D package developed for a hardware…
